Office of the Commissioner CONTACT: Jamal Nielsen, Media Relations Coordinator jamal.nielsen@dpnr.vi.gov Thursday, July 16, 2026 F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E DPNR INVITES COMMUNITY TO SPECIAL BOOK READING AT FLORENCE WILLIAMS PUBLIC LIBRARY Commissioner Jean-Pierre L. Oriol of the Department of Planning and Natural Resources (DPNR) announces that the Florence Williams Public Library will host a special book reading and literacy promotion event featuring retired educator, Myrtle Fredericks on Saturday, July 18, at 2 p.m. at the library in Christiansted. During the event, Ms. Fredericks will read Spider-Man: Through a Hero's Eyes, featuring Miles Morales. The story follows the young Spider-Man as he learns that being a hero is about more than superpowers—it’s about courage, responsibility, and helping others. Through Miles’ experiences, young readers are encouraged to believe in themselves and recognize that anyone can make a positive difference in their community. The Florence Williams Public Library continues to celebrate local authors, storytellers, and community readers who help promote literacy and a lifelong love of reading. Director Amy DeSorbo invites families and readers of all ages to attend this engaging afternoon and enjoy a story shared by one of the community’s enthusiastic advocates for reading. Children’s books are available in both audio and digital formats through the U.S. Virgin Islands Digital Library on Hoopla Digital with a valid USVI Public Library System card, making it easy for young readers to read, listen, and learn wherever they are.
